We strive toNourishing Hope (formerly Lakeview Pantry) is a dynamic social services organization providing food, mental wellness counseling and other social services, such as job and housing assistance, to our Chicago neighbors in need. Founded in 1970, we strive to serve the needs of the whole person—with respect and dignity, always.Jun 1, 2016 · After renting space in Lakeview for more than 40 years, Chicago’s Lakeview Pantry will celebrate the grand opening of its first permanent home June 25. The organization bought a 7,500-square-foot building that will nearly double its space just a few blocks away from its current food distribution site. “Thanks to tremendous donor support, IFF loan services, and […] Lakeview Pantry Sheridan – 3945 N. The Lakeview Pantry (the "Pantry") was organized under the Illinois General Not-For-Profit Corporation Act and founded in 1970 to distribute food to low-income persons in the Lakeview community located on the north side of the City of Chicago, Illinois.
